    Abstract: A ball joint having first and second articulated coupling parts having interconnected liquid ducts. The second coupling part is held pivotably by a spherical front end region between a shape-adapted joint socket on the first coupling part and a joint head on a holding element in the inner cavity of the second coupling part. The holding element interconnects the liquid ducts, and the second coupling part has, on its inner wall delimiting the inner cavity, an annular groove with a ring seal. A first annular shoulder is on the inner wall of the second coupling part, an annular insert part is insertable into the inner cavity of the second coupling part, and the insert part is spaced apart from the first annular shoulder such that the spacing between the first annular shoulder and the front edge of the insert part facing the first annular shoulder forms the annular groove.

    Abstract: A double ball pipe coupling with two axes for connecting fluid pipes or conduits at eccentric angles while reducing or eliminating frictions loss. The coupling also provides movement of pipes or fluid pathways that are under low to high pressures. Two outer shell halves contain two ball joints with protruding connections and or outer fittings for most applications. The shell halves being mostly uniform or oblong or distorted for highly non-collinear connections. The ball joints containing pathways rotate within each shell half while permitting fluid flow as intended while greatly reducing restrictions.

    Abstract: Rain gutter downspouts are fitted with either a one ball or two ball and socket joint. The joint is rigid. It bends up to 30° for a one ball joint or 60° for a two ball joint. Non-sealing joints are used to draw air downstream with the water. Further debris and clog clearing is provided with a venturi effect coupled with an acceleration along the concave sides of the balls toward the center of the gutter downspout pipes. Rotation of the ball along with tilt give the installer flexibility in keeping the wide side of the downspout pipe flush with the house as well as allowing zig zag patterns to avoid windows.

    Abstract: An adjustable swiveled fluid conduit pathway having a plurality of interconnecting joints for securing a pressurized fluid line in a predetermined path is provided. The adjustable swiveled fluid conduit pathway is particularly suitable for securing a mid to high-pressure coolant fluid line in, for example, a computer numerically controlled (CNC) grinding machine. A plurality of interconnecting joints comprise the pathway. The interconnecting joints each have two ball-joint assembly units having an interior pathway for a fluid (aligned ball portion facing ball portion) and a first ball-joint assembly unit nut housing unit. A washer and bushings are located, under pressure, between the two balls of the ball-joint assembly units. The adjustable swiveled fluid conduit pathway may be extended or shortened by the addition or removal of an interconnecting joint (or link).

    Abstract: A continuous flexible conduit is formed from like-configured components, each having a male joint member and a female joint member with a passageway extending therethrough. The female joint member is over-molded about a corresponding male joint member to form a substantially fluid-tight articulating joint. In a method of producing the flexible conduit, a single-shot molding process is used to form each like-configured component, with each newly formed component indexed within the single-shot mold so that the male joint member is within the female mold cavity for the formation of the next component. In an alternative embodiment, a continuous conduit is formed of two different sets of like configured components—one set having only female joint members and the other set having only male joint members. A two-shot molding process is described for continuous production of the flexible conduit using these two sets of components.

    Abstract: A flexible, sectioned plastic arm for a showerhead comprises a series of interconnected ball-and-socket (B&S) sections (10) with a proximal (shower pipe) end piece (12) and a distal (showerhead) end piece (14). Each B&S section has a proximal (cup or socket) end (10S) and a distal (ball) end (10B). The proximal end piece has a proximal end with female threads which can be screwed onto a shower pipe and a ball-shaped distal end for snapping into the socket of the most proximal section of the shower arm. The distal end piece has a proximal end with a socket for snapping onto the most distal end section of the shower arm and a distal end with male threads (12T) which can be screwed onto the showerhead. The arm has a through hole containing a series or chain of cylindrical brass or other metal sections, tubes, or sleeves (16). These prevent the arm from being bent too far, thereby to keep the B&S from separating.
